Senate Action on Budget: Republicans on the Senate Budget Committee have
delayed consideration of a budget as they also attempt to forge a compromise among
conservatives and defense hawks over spending levels the parties agreed to in the fall.
Budget Committee Chairman Mike Enzi (R - WY) recently noted that producing a budget
was not crucial to moving forward with appropriations bills to fund the government since
Congress passed legislation last year to establish spending l evels. NATCA GA staff will
be closely monitoring the budget process as House and Senate discussions continue
and will keep you updated.
APPROPRIATIONS : This appropriations season will be especially challenging given the
current budget environment and rece nt discussions centering on FAA reform.
Republican leadership in the House and Senate still hope to return to regular order and
pass all twelve appropriations bill for the first time since 1994. However, both chambers
remain divided on how much to spend, a nd this continues to generate tension among
the several factions of the party. Additionally, the Senate is now facing a partisan
showdown over the Supreme Court vacancy left by Justice Scalia. NATCA GA staff will
be closing monitoring as the process moves forward and will continue to work diligently
to ensure th at the FAA is properly funded.
FAA Appropriations : The House Appropriations Committee is already beginning
to hold appropriations hearings for FY17 spending. On February 24, the Transportation,
Housi ng, and Urban Development (THUD) Appropriations Subcommittee held a hearing
for the Department of Transportation (DOT) with DOT Secretary Anthony Foxx as the
witness, and on March 2, the THUD Subcommittee held a hearing to discuss FAA
funding levels, with FAA Administrator Michael Huerta as the witness. NATCA closely
monitors the THUD appropriations legislation, which provides funding for the FAA. As a
reminder, President Obama released his FY17 budget proposal recently, which
proposes an increase in the FA A Operations account from $9.909 billion in FY16 to
$9.994 billion in FY17. We will keep you updated as the THUD subcommittees in the
House and Senate move forward with their respective appropriations bills.
